Eli Lilly Expands Into Sleep Medicine
- Eli Lilly is expanding beyond weight-loss drugs into sleep medicine with a deal for Centessa Pharmaceuticals worth up to $7.8 billion.
- Valdana Hyrik said Lilly will pay $38 a share plus $9 on milestones, signaling a push to broaden its treatment pipeline.
McCormick and Unilever Create Global Seasonings Company
- Unilever agreed to combine its food business with McCormick in a roughly $45 billion transaction to create a global seasonings and sauces company.
- Valdana Hyrik noted big food firms have struggled as less wealthy consumers trade down to cheaper store brands, pressuring sales.
McCormick Shares Drop After Deal Announcement
- The McCormick stock reaction was volatile, falling as much as 10% intraday and about 6% at one point after the deal news.
- Hyrik tied the drop to broader consumer spending shifts and brand pressure from cheaper private-label competition.
